Helen believes in teaching people, not just poses. Her classes incorporate mindfulness, breath and positive intention with asana, to nurture the practice of those who are just beginning their journey into yoga, as well as those who have an established practice.

Helen encourages you and all her students to observe and enjoy the transitions into the poses and provides modification suggestions to allow you to go farther into or back out of a pose while still reaping the benefits.

As a student of the human body and philosophy, she provides practical information about how the poses affect the physical, mental and spiritual body to promote the pursuit of equanimity in your practice and life.

Helen began practicing yoga in the 1990s, maintaining a sporadic practice while raising three children. As her children became more independent, her practice deepened and became an anchor in her life. She noticed that maintaining a regular yoga practice helped her clarity and decision making off the mat as much as it helped her body, mind and spirit on the mat and she decided to share her passion and knowledge with others through teaching.

She began her journey into teaching yoga, becoming certified as a vinyasa yoga teacher (200 hour) through Power Yoga Works in Malvern (2014) and is currently working toward a 200/500 hour Hatha certification.

Helen believes that yoga is for every body and makes sure to pay attention to the students in her classes, cueing modifications and alignment adjustments as needed, allowing all practitioners to receive the benefits of the practice. Her classes provide tips for ways that yoga can be incorporated into daily life, whether on or off the mat.
